About the Role

The Lead Data Scientist position at Brigit is a pivotal role in the company's mission to provide holistic financial health services to everyday Americans. As a key member of the data science team, you will be responsible for developing, improving, and maintaining the machine learning models that underpin Brigit's financial services. This includes identifying credit risk, detecting fraud, and optimizing transaction timing to prevent overdrafts. Your work will directly impact the financial well-being of Brigit's members, making this a highly rewarding role for those who are passionate about using data science for positive change.

Brigit's approach to financial services is built on transparency, fairness, and simplicity, aiming to create a brighter financial future for its members. The company has been recognized for its innovative approach, including being named one of the Best Midsize Companies to Work For and Best Startups to Work For by Built In, and one of the Most Innovative Companies by Fast Company. As a Lead Data Scientist, you will be part of a growing team that values autonomy, ownership, and meaningful input from all members.

The data science team at Brigit works closely with cross-functional teams, including engineering, product, and business teams, to ensure that data-driven insights inform all aspects of the company's operations. As a lead in this team, you will have the opportunity to mentor junior data scientists, contribute to the development of best practices in data science, and collaborate on standing up new processes and tools.

What You Will Do

  • Develop, test, and deploy new underwriting and risk models to improve the prediction of credit risk and enhance the overall financial health of Brigit's members.
  • Build, test, and roll out models related to fraud detection and payment optimization to minimize risk and improve the user experience.
  • Contribute to the development of best practices in feature development, model training, and model testing and monitoring.
  • Analyze shifts in the customer base as the company grows and identify areas for improvement.
  • Collaborate with engineering, product, and business teams to achieve cross-functional goals and ensure that data science insights are integrated into all aspects of the company.
  • Mentor junior data scientists and aspiring data scientists across the data team.
  • Participate in the development of new data science solutions to address business needs, from ideation to deployment and A/B testing.
  • Build end-to-end data science solutions that address specific business challenges and opportunities.
  • Work closely with the product team to integrate data science insights into product development.
  • Develop and maintain complex SQL queries to extract insights from various data sources.
  • Create and manage training datasets, train models, tune hyperparameters, and perform validation and A/B testing.

What We Are Looking For

  • Advanced degree in Data Science, Statistics, Computer Science, or a related field.
  • 6+ years of experience in data science, with a focus on machine learning and analysis.
  • Proven expertise in machine learning principles and techniques, including experience with Python and industry-standard toolkits like sklearn, JupyterLab, pandas, and statsmodels.
  • Experience in writing complex SQL queries and the ability to combine multiple data sources.
  • Ability to create training datasets, train models, tune hyperparameters, perform validation, and run A/B tests in production.
  • Experience in building classification and prediction models, testing them in a startup environment, and iterating to improve their performance.
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to explain complex concepts to various audiences.
  • Ability to work effectively in a cross-functional team environment, including engineering, product, and business teams.
  • Experience in building end-to-end data science solutions to address business needs, from ideation to deployment and A/B testing.
  • Strong problem-solving skills, with the ability to operate through ambiguity and learn quickly.
